Freis and Wilson reported in this article on the use of the pentolinium tartrate in severely hypertensive patients. They noted that a combination of the ganglionic-blocking agent, Rauwolfia (a tropical plant whose root was commonly used in herbal treatments), and the vasodilator hydralazine provided the greatest reduction in blood pressure with the fewest side effects.
